First off, always, always use a reputable antivirus program. Think of it as your digital bodyguard. A good antivirus program will scan downloaded files for any malicious software, catching potential threats before they can harm your device. Make sure your antivirus software is up-to-date, as new threats are constantly emerging. Regular scans are also a good idea, just to be extra cautious. When choosing a site, look for HTTPS in the address bar. HTTPS (Hypertext Transfer Protocol Secure) means that the connection between your browser and the website is encrypted, making it much harder for hackers to intercept your data. It's a basic but crucial security measure. Pay attention to website reviews and ratings. Before downloading anything, take a few minutes to see what other users are saying about the site. Are there complaints about malware or viruses? Are users reporting suspicious activity? A quick Google search can save you a lot of headaches. Be wary of suspicious download links. If a link looks fishy or too good to be true, it probably is. Avoid clicking on links from unknown sources or those that promise unrealistic results. Always double-check the URL before clicking, and be suspicious of shortened links, as they can hide the true destination. Use a virtual machine (VM) for risky downloads. A VM is like a sandbox for your computer. It creates an isolated environment where you can run potentially dangerous software without affecting your main operating system. If something goes wrong, you can simply delete the VM and start over. This is a great option for downloading content from less-than-reputable sources.
Browser extensions can be incredibly useful, but they can also be a security risk. Only install extensions from trusted sources, and be sure to read the reviews before installing anything. Some malicious extensions can track your browsing activity, steal your data, or even inject malware into your system. Keep your operating system and software up-to-date. Software updates often include security patches that fix known vulnerabilities. By keeping your system up-to-date, you're closing potential entry points for hackers and malware. Enable your browser's safe browsing features. Most modern browsers have built-in safe browsing features that can warn you about potentially dangerous websites and downloads. Make sure these features are enabled in your browser settings. Be careful with file types. Executable files (.exe) are the most common source of malware. Avoid downloading executable files from untrusted sources. Stick to common media formats like .mp4, .avi, and .mov, but even these can be infected, so always scan them with your antivirus program. Use a download manager. A download manager can help you manage your downloads more effectively and safely. It can pause and resume downloads, verify file integrity, and scan downloaded files for viruses. Some download managers also offer additional security features, such as link verification and website rating. Copyright Considerations When Downloading Memes
Before you go on a meme-downloading spree, it's crucial to understand the copyright considerations when downloading memes. While memes are often shared freely across the internet, they are still subject to copyright laws. Ignoring these laws can lead to legal trouble, so it's essential to be informed and responsible. Let's dive into the legal aspects of meme sharing and downloading.
Copyright law protects original works of authorship, including videos, images, and text. This means that the creator of a meme typically holds the copyright to that meme. Even if a meme is widely shared, it doesn't mean that it's in the public domain or free to use without permission. Fair use is a legal doctrine that allows limited use of copyrighted material without permission from the copyright holder. However, fair use is a complex and often misunderstood concept. To determine whether your use of a meme qualifies as fair use, courts consider four factors such as the purpose and character of your use (e.g., is it for commercial or non-commercial purposes?), the nature of the copyrighted work, the amount and substantiality of the portion used in relation to the copyrighted work as a whole and the effect of the use upon the potential market for or value of the copyrighted work. Generally, using memes for non-commercial, educational, or transformative purposes is more likely to be considered fair use.
Creative Commons licenses are a way for creators to grant certain rights to the public while still retaining copyright. Many memes are shared under Creative Commons licenses, which allow you to use the content in certain ways, such as for non-commercial purposes or with attribution to the original creator. Always check the license before using a meme to ensure that you're complying with the terms. Public domain refers to works that are no longer protected by copyright and are free for anyone to use without permission. However, it's important to note that very few memes are in the public domain. Most memes are relatively recent creations and are still protected by copyright. If you're unsure about the copyright status of a meme, it's always best to err on the side of caution and seek permission from the copyright holder before using it. You can try to track down the original creator of the meme and ask for permission to use it. Be clear about how you plan to use the meme and be respectful of the creator's wishes. Even if you're using a meme for non-commercial purposes, it's always a good idea to give credit to the original creator. This shows respect for their work and helps to avoid any potential copyright issues. If you're creating your own memes, be sure to only use content that you have the rights to use. This includes images, videos, and music. If you're using copyrighted material, make sure you have permission from the copyright holder or that your use qualifies as fair use. If you're using memes in a commercial context, such as for marketing or advertising, you need to be extra careful about copyright. Commercial use is less likely to be considered fair use, so you'll need to obtain permission from the copyright holder before using the meme.
